The Remix Goliath Disc Golf Distance Driver is a stable-overstable driver designed for maximum distance and performance. Weighing between 170-179g, it features a speed of 10.5, glide of 4.5, turn of -1, and fade of 2.5. Made from premium sport plastic, it offers enhanced durability and a variety of mystery colors, making it suitable for players of all skill levels. PDGA approved for professional play.

Not half bad!
Star or ESP style plastic for mine. Was hoping for a champion or Z style one but, that's how this works. Premium plastic but no control. The green IS difficult to find in the fairway but, oddly not in the woods. It's just not the color green I would find in a tree area. It flys to the numbers but, mine has been a magnet for trees. Hoping to get better with it but, I don't normally throw full flight discs like this. You should be able to throw this hard, have it roll over the top and fade back strong but, if you don't have a ton of arm this will basically fly dead straight until it slows down and then it will fade hard. I expect it to beat in slowly as the first few big hits have left absolutely zero marks.
